Clinical Specialties and High Volume Services
Complex Care and Multi Specialty Teams
Big hospitals in the world organize care around disease specific institutes rather than isolated departments. Cardiology centers, cancer institutes, neurology clusters, and trauma teams work in synchronized workflows to shorten length of stay and improve outcomes.
Transplant and Advanced Surgical Capacity
Leading centers perform high volumes of organ transplants, complex oncologic resections, and robotic assisted procedures. Standardized protocols and dedicated operating suites enable these hospitals to handle intricate cases with consistently high success rates.
Research, Innovation, and Academic Integration
Translational Research and Clinical Trials
Many of the largest hospitals host academic affiliations, running phase III trials and observational registries that accelerate the translation of laboratory discoveries into bedside care. This research ecosystem attracts top clinicians and provides patients early access to novel therapies.
Digital Health and Smart Infrastructure
Integrated electronic health records, AI driven imaging analysis, and telemedicine platforms allow big hospitals to coordinate care across campuses and communities. Predictive analytics help allocate staff, beds, and equipment in real time, improving responsiveness during surges.
Global Health Impact and Public Health Leadership
Outbreak Response and Disaster Preparedness
Large hospitals serve as national or regional reference centers for epidemic control, coordinating laboratory networks, contact tracing, and isolation facilities. Their scale enables rapid deployment of staff, supplies, and expertise during health emergencies.
Training, Workforce Development, and Policy Influence
By educating thousands of residents, fellows, and nurses each year, these hospitals shape national clinical guidelines and health system standards. Leadership from major centers often informs global policies on pricing, reimbursement, and quality metrics.
Patient Experience, Access, and International Services
Cross Border Care and Logistics
International patients benefit from multilingual navigation, visa support, and coordinated travel and accommodation planning. Hospitals design streamlined pathways that manage administrative requirements, insurance pre authorization, and cultural preferences for seamless care.
Equity, Affordability, and Ethical Care Models
Big hospitals balance mission driven mandates with financial sustainability, offering subsidized care, sliding fee scales, and community health initiatives. Governance structures increasingly include patient representatives to guide ethical decision making and resource allocation.
